Over one third of population not getting enough sleep, study finds
![](https://d1dbgh6ga9ets8.cloudfront.net/wp-content/uploads/2024/02/gregory-pappas-rUc9hVE-L-E-unsplash-685x368.jpg)
New research finds over a third of the population is not getting the recommended amount of sleep.
The study done by Flinder’s University, also found getting fewer than SIX hours of sleep can be a contributing factor to a range of cardiovascular diseases and obesity.
